Transaction 3aa70d2eb62dbe79915984f765d81ad87df9455f10314dd69221cecaedee8299

1 Input
2 Outputs
  • 3aa70d2eb62dbe79915984f765d81ad87df9455f10314dd69221cecaedee8299:0
  • value  669536
    address  16mMEgvNJMvVeQGUorcT3KQoeNpGUFTmRi
  • 3aa70d2eb62dbe79915984f765d81ad87df9455f10314dd69221cecaedee8299:1
  • value  15664352
    address  19BeMynvjFDoTQTKMtyXD1nEdddUogRE3c